Google to allow alternative payment system from next month in South Korea

Google has announced that it will provide an alternative payment system at its app store in South Korea from next month in an apparent move to follow the country’s new law that bans app market operators from forcing the use of their own payment systems.

“Developers can now accept payments for in-app purchases from mobile and tablet users in South Korea with an alternative in-app billing system in addition to Google Play’s billing system,” said a latest post on the Google Play Policies website.

The changed policy, which takes effect from December 18, will give choice to local app developers between a third-party payment system and its own in-app billing system at its Google Play Store.
